Shinya Uryu

I'm a researcher in Statistics and Environmental Data Science at Tokushima University currently working on epidemiological modeling and environmental conservation. My research applies statistical methods and data science techniques to understand complex environmental and public health challenges. Much of my recent work has focused on analyzing COVID-19 impacts in Japan through innovative data sources and methods. I've collaborated with researchers from multiple institutions to study excess mortality, healthcare access patterns, and mental health effects during the pandemic using social networking data and interrupted time-series approaches. I'm also passionate about environmental conservation and have worked on projects examining coastal tourism economics using mobile phone network data, and developing tools to analyze Japanese geographic and administrative data. My expertise spans statistical modeling, spatial analysis, and the development of R packages to support environmental and epidemiological research. I aim to bridge the gap between complex data analysis and practical applications that can inform public health and environmental policy decisions.
